You will want to check the owners manual of the 1997 Jeep TJ for the official towing capacities but I am fairly certain it can handle 2,500 pounds of gross trailer weight.
What you will want to add is a transmission cooler since you will be towing in the mountains. The extra weight of the trailer and items in it combined with the hilly mountainous terrain will put a lot of stress on the transmission. Adding a cooler will lower the temperature of the fluid and increase the life of the transmission.
